We've had some A4, two folded leaflets printed. There were delays along the way, which was not good - these things happen, but there were two other problems as well. But they were eventually sorted, see the postscript at the end of this review

Despite having expressed reservations about the colours of the photographs before ordering (I quote - "As discussed, I am fairly nervous about the RGB photos converting to print, so if your experts could please check that the overall look of the leaflet remains fresh and enticing, I would very much appreciate it! If any of the photos need altering, I can do that here and resubmit.") the leaflets were printed with much darker photos than their carefully balanced RGB Mac equivalents. Nothing that a quick shadow alteration in Photoshop couldn't easily fix, but I wasn't given the option. So they've come out very dark - not good for a sales leaflet!

Then the folding and packaging. The sample leaflet that I was sent had good, sharp folds and lay flat. But the leaflets that were eventually supplied had poor folds and so they lay in a curve. Not only that, but they were fastened together in bundles of about 50, held together with an elastic band, which very effectively increased that curve. So I've had to spend a considerable amount of time rolling them the other way to try to get rid of the curve and then sharpening the folds on each and every leaflet with a wallpaper seam roller (1,000 done - 4,000 to go!) and then repacking them, wrapped in a clean sheet of paper in nice tight bundles, so that they store and remain flat... so that when they finally go out to a prospective customer, at least if the photos look a bit flat, the leaflet will as well.

But they are certainly cheaper than a lot of other quotes we had! And I do feel that if they could iron out these wrinkles (no pun intended) then they would potentially have an excellent product. The problems with the photos I could deal with on a future order by lightening the photos artificially before sending them. But the problem with the poor folding and the elastic bands, rather than being properly wrapped as so many other printers would supply them - that is a deal breaker as far as we are concerned. It makes lovingly designed leaflets look curly and cheap.

To give a properly balanced review, however, I would mention that a large part of the reason why we used CardsMadeEasy is because we've had some cards printed by them in the past and those have been truly excellent!

As a postscript to the above review, CardsMadeEasy got in touch with us and reprinted the whole order, proper colours this time and held together with wraps of paper - the latter still not perfect, but a great improvement on the plastic bands! We're happy with the end result and will certainly use CardsMadeEasy for our next print job.
